Generated by GPT-5-mini| CP/M-86 | |
|---|---|
| Name | CP/M-86 |
| Developer | Digital Research |
| Initial release | 1981 |
| Latest release | 1984 |
| Supported platforms | Intel 8086, Intel 8088, IBM PC compatibles |
| Kernel type | Monolithic |
| License | Proprietary |
CP/M-86 CP/M-86 was an operating system developed by Digital Research for 16-bit microprocessors that provided disk-oriented control and application support for early personal computer platforms. It followed the lineage of earlier Digital Research systems and sought to establish a software ecosystem comparable to contemporary offerings from Microsoft and IBM. The system influenced software portability, hardware abstraction, and the market dynamics of the early 1980s personal computing era.
Digital Research, founded by Gary Kildall and associated with projects like CP/M and the company Intergalactic Digital Research (note: historical company variations), developed CP/M-86 as a 16-bit successor to earlier 8-bit systems during a time of rapid industry change involving companies such as IBM, Microsoft Corporation, and Intel Corporation. The product emerged amid negotiations with IBM PC integrators and platform decisions influenced by the Intel 8086 and Intel 8088 microprocessor choices. Major contemporaries and stakeholders included manufacturers like Compaq, Tandy Corporation, Xerox Corporation research arms, and distributors such as Sears Roebuck and RadioShack retail channels. Competition and licensing interactions involved entities such as Microsoft, Apple Computer, and Seattle Computer Products which affected availability and positioning against systems like MS-DOS and implementations for processors like the Zilog Z80.
CP/M-86 inherited architectural concepts from the earlier 8-bit lineage, adapting designs to the 16-bit addressing and segmentation model of processors like the Intel 8086 and protecting hardware abstraction through a standardized BIOS interface. Core components included a console I/O layer, a disk operating system module, and transient program area mechanisms similar to designs used in contemporaneous systems such as MS-DOS and operating environments influenced by Unix research. The system provided a Command Processor, file control blocks, and device driver conventions that allowed OEMs like Olivetti and Sanyo to implement machine-specific routines. Toolchains and development utilities were part of the ecosystem with vendors like Digital Research offering assemblers and linkers comparable to tools from Microsoft, Borland, and Lotus Development Corporation.
Initial announcements and shipments occurred in the early 1980s alongside milestone processors from Intel Corporation and platform launches by IBM. Key releases tracked market responses to IBM PC introductions and Microsoft product strategy involving MS-DOS and PC DOS. Subsequent updates addressed bug fixes, device support, and OEM customization requested by manufacturers including Compaq, Tandy, and Heathkit. Later iterations paralleled developments in competing operating systems such as those from Microsoft Corporation and utilities by companies like Peter Norton's Norton Utilities. The timeline intersected with standards efforts and trade shows attended by organizations like COMDEX and publications like Byte (magazine) and PC Magazine.
CP/M-86 ran on systems built around the Intel 8086 and Intel 8088 families and was ported to a variety of OEM machines including offerings from Olivetti, Sanyo, Heath/Zenith, DEC (Digital Equipment Corporation) influenced designs, and bespoke boards sold by vendors such as Seattle Computer Products and regional assemblers in Japan and Europe. Peripheral support encompassed floppy disk controllers from manufacturers like Western Digital and hard disk controllers emerging from suppliers such as Adaptec. Hardware abstraction facilitated ports to machines with different video subsystems produced by companies like Monochrome Display Adapter and Color Graphics Adapter ecosystems, and network experiments involved early local-area networking research by groups linked to Xerox PARC and university labs including MIT and Stanford University.
The application ecosystem involved business software, development tools, and utilities from third-party vendors including Lotus Development Corporation products inspired by spreadsheet innovations, database vendors paralleling dBASE II offerings, and word-processing packages competitive with titles from WordStar and Microsoft Word. Software portability considerations engaged compiler and language vendors such as Microsoft, Borland, Lattice, and language standards communities that referenced work from ANSI committees and academic groups at University of California, Berkeley. Compatibility discussions compared executable formats, calling conventions, and file systems relative to contemporaries like MS-DOS and cross-development environments on systems from DEC and minicomputer manufacturers. Tools for software distribution and copy protection came from vendors like Safeguard and utilities authors including Peter Norton.
Contemporary reviews in magazines such as Byte (magazine), PC Magazine, and InfoWorld analyzed CP/M-86 in the context of decisions by IBM and competitive moves by Microsoft Corporation. The operating system's influence extended to hardware abstraction practices adopted by later systems from Microsoft and design lessons observed by companies like Compaq and IBM PC licensees. Key figures and organizations—Gary Kildall, Digital Research, IBM, Microsoft Corporation—feature in retrospective discussions in books and documentaries about the early personal computer era alongside accounts involving Bill Gates, Paul Allen, and industry analysts from Gartner. CP/M-86's technical and market experiences informed subsequent developments in operating system portability, OEM relations, and legal-commercial debates that engaged entities such as United States District Court filings and contemporaneous antitrust commentary.
Category:Operating systems